What the China Valve Export Market Looks Like in 2026

China is the world's largest source of industrial valves by export volume. According to the Observatory of Economic Complexity (OEC), China exported USD 22.6 billion in valves globally in 2024, representing roughly 20% of total global export concentration. The global industrial valve market is estimated at USD 82.9 billion in 2025, with a projected CAGR of 5.7% through 2034 (IMARC Group). Asia Pacific accounted for approximately 36.3% of the global market in 2025, with China holding the largest regional share (Grand View Research).

For buyers, this scale means abundant supply options, but also wide variability in manufacturing quality. A China valve supplier comparison must therefore evaluate factors that distinguish reliable valve factories from trading companies or assembly-only workshops.

2. Quality Control and Testing

Quality control is the clearest separation point between premium Chinese valve makers and volume-focused suppliers. Buyers should verify whether a manufacturer follows ISO 9001-certified processes, conducts in-house pressure testing, and maintains traceability for each batch.

EG Valves manufactures all valves under ISO 9001-certified processes. Its factories also hold API 600, API 6D, CE, and PED certifications. For EU-bound projects, industrial valves exported from China must comply with the EU Pressure Equipment Directive (PED) 2014/68/EU when pressure exceeds 0.5 bar. API 6D and API 600 are widely specified for oil and gas pipeline and refinery applications. CE and PED compliance simplifies delivery into European projects.

5. Corrosion and Wear Risk Management

For chemical, offshore, and high-temperature service, corrosion and wear are the primary causes of premature valve failure. Acid and alkaline solutions, salt spray, corrosive gases, and solid particles can damage metal components and non-metallic seals, leading to leaks or operational failure.

Standard risk-control practice includes three layers: correct selection of materials based on medium corrosiveness; regular inspection of valve operating status; and scheduled maintenance including cleaning and timely replacement of corroded components. Installing a strainer upstream can reduce solid particle erosion.

Step-by-Step: How to Evaluate a China Valve Manufacturer for Your Project

Use this seven-step process when comparing China valve suppliers for chemical, oil and gas, power station, food processing, or pharmaceutical projects.

  1. Define service conditions. Document media type, temperature, pressure, flow direction, connection standard, and required actuation. This creates a technical baseline that every supplier must meet.
  2. Shortlist manufacturers with relevant certifications. Require ISO 9001, API 6D/API 600 where applicable, and CE/PED for EU-bound projects. Verify certificates rather than accepting logos.
  3. Assess production depth. Check whether casting, machining, assembly, and testing are performed in-house. Integrated facilities generally offer more consistent quality and better lead-time control.
  4. Compare product and material coverage. Confirm the supplier can cover the required valve types, sizes, materials, and connection types under one contract.
  5. Request samples or inspect representative products. Measure torque, check surface finish, inspect seat sealing, and review test reports.
  6. Review reference projects and export history. For an export manufacturer, ask about markets served, customer profiles, and compliance documentation experience.
  7. Calculate total cost of ownership. Include price, logistics, actuator sizing, cycle life, maintenance frequency, downtime risk, and after-sales support.

What certifications should a China valve manufacturer hold for oil and gas projects?

For oil and gas projects, typical certifications include API 6D for pipeline valves, API 600 for steel gate valves, and ISO 9001 for quality management. For equipment destined for the EU, PED 2014/68/EU compliance is required when pressure exceeds 0.5 bar. EG Valves Manufacturing Co., Ltd holds ISO 9001, API 600, API 6D, CE, and PED certifications. Buyers should verify that the certificate scope matches the exact valve type and that test documentation is available for each batch.

What should be included in a valve sample evaluation before placing a bulk order?

A sample evaluation should include dimensional verification against the required standard, material verification against the certificate, pressure testing, leakage testing, torque measurement, surface finish inspection, and actuation cycling where applicable.
